Default Re: How much stock do you really put into the CA reviews and top 25?

Being they get advertisement revenue and probably a wink, wink, nod, nod for favorable reviews, I don't put much in their reviews. I don't know their review process, but if one guy is doing the robusto group, he's working his azz off trying to categorize 20 or more cigars monthly. If more than one is reviewing said group, they probably have different tastes and it skews things.

I do like product reviews, but I hate movie reviews. I like recipe reviews. Don't care much for beer reviews. I like to judge my own flicks and brews. For cigars, I like Cigar Asylum reviews best of all. I feel we all are unbiased and aren't afraid to call a spade a spade, plus being a member for a while, I kinda know what folks like and dislike. That being said, I do like to make my own opinion about a smoke.
